SikuliX IDE ожидает отображения объекта - PullRequest
0 голосов
/ 23 января 2019

Я использую этот код для ожидания объекта в SikulixIDE 1.1.4-SNAPSHOT: wait(Pattern("1548143854795.png").similar(0.7),35). Через 15-20 секунд объект появляется на экране, но не ждет его. Далее type() методы выполняются без ожидания объекта.

1 Ответ

0 голосов
/ 15 февраля 2019

Обычно это происходит, если на экране видно что-то еще, что также соответствует сходству> 0,7.

Вы можете проверить это в IDE с помощью функции предварительного просмотра (щелкните изображение).

Программно вы можете выделить найденное совпадение:

wait(Pattern("1548143854795.png").similar(0.7),35).highlight(3)

Если что-то еще найдено, вы можете попробовать с более высоким сходством, например 0,95 или даже 0,99 (точное совпадение).

прочитайте, как работает SikuliX

...